Exercising after receiving Bellafill injections in Los Angeles is a common concern among individuals looking to maintain their youthful appearance. Bellafill, a dermal filler known for its long-lasting effects, is often used to address wrinkles, acne scars, and volume loss in the face. While it is generally safe to resume physical activities after the procedure, it is essential to follow certain guidelines to ensure optimal results and minimize any potential risks.
Immediately after the Bellafill treatment, it is advisable to avoid strenuous exercises for at least 24 hours. This brief period of rest allows the treated areas to settle and reduces the risk of complications such as swelling, bruising, or infection. Engaging in high-intensity workouts too soon after the procedure can increase blood flow, which might exacerbate these side effects.
Once the initial 24-hour window has passed, gentle exercises such as walking or light stretching can be resumed. However, it is recommended to avoid activities that involve excessive facial movements or pressure on the treated areas, such as heavy lifting or contact sports, for at least a week. This precaution helps to maintain the integrity of the Bellafill and ensures that the results are as intended.
In addition to timing, it is crucial to stay hydrated and maintain a healthy diet to support the healing process. Applying cold compresses can also help to alleviate any residual swelling. If you experience any unusual symptoms or have concerns about your recovery, consulting with your healthcare provider is always advisable.
In summary, while you can exercise after Bellafill in Los Angeles, it is important to follow a gradual and cautious approach to ensure the best possible outcome. By adhering to these guidelines, you can enjoy the benefits of Bellafill while maintaining an active lifestyle.
